Abstract:

This study aims to explores how sports tourism in Central Aurora may raise numbers of visitors and benefit the local economy as a whole. It also covers the fascinating field of sports tourism in the region. Areas including Dipaculao, Baler, San Luis, and Maria comprise Central Aurora, which is known for its amazing natural beauty and unique culture. The researchers want to find out how sports tourism could assist in the situation. The intent of the study is to discover what people think about it, what sports they enjoy, and how Central Aurora can facilitate all of this. We admire the efforts of local authorities, such as Mayor Rhette Ronan T. Angara and Congressman Rommel T. Angara, who host MTB races and the Angara Cup to bring tourists in the Province, through interviews and surveys collected, starting with figuring out who the tourists are, what sports they like, and how the Central Aurora can provide better facilities and events to keep them satisfied. We have been taking suggestions from tourists as well as locals to see how everyone could benefit from this. This study matters a bunch of people-students could discover new things about tourism, the government can get input on how to further develop the region, local communities may have additional opportunities, business can learn how to grow and prosper, and tourists will be eager to enjoy Central Aurora even more.
